How ‘cheapest’ is defined for new SUVs
Manufacturers publish a Manufacturer’s Suggested Retail Price (MSRP) for each trim. That number is the industry baseline for “starting price,” but it omits destination charges, taxes, registration, optional packages, and dealer fees that create the actual cash required at purchase. A narrow definition of cheapest uses base MSRP alone. A broader, purchase-focused definition uses on-road cost: MSRP plus fees, mandatory options, dealer adjustments, incentives, and initial ownership expenses.
Industry reviewers and pricing services commonly compare both metrics. When evaluating options, treat base MSRP as a way to rank models quickly; treat on-road cost as the practical figure that shapes monthly payments, insurance, and first-year cash outlay.

Trim, equipment, and value trade-offs
Base trims minimize MSRP but remove convenience and comfort items that some buyers consider essential. Common trade-offs include manual-adjust seats versus power, smaller infotainment screens, absence of advanced driver-assist features, and steel wheels instead of alloys. Adding packages or higher trims quickly increases the on-road price and often changes the vehicle’s fuel economy and insurance class.
Evaluating value means mapping the features you actually use to the trim that provides them at the lowest incremental cost. Observed patterns show buyers who prioritize long highway commuting often pay up for slightly larger engines or more efficient drivetrains, while urban drivers accept smaller engines and fewer convenience options in exchange for a lower purchase price.
Ownership cost drivers: fuel, insurance, and maintenance
Fuel economy influences operating cost directly; smaller engines and lightweight platforms typically yield the best combined mpg in this segment. Local fuel prices and driving mix—city versus highway—will change real-world numbers versus manufacturer combined estimates found in official specs. Independent reviewers and owner forums are useful sources for observed fuel-economy figures under different conditions.
Insurance premiums are affected by vehicle value, repair costs, safety ratings, and theft risk. Entry-level SUVs can have lower premiums than larger, high-performance models, but optional safety equipment, collision repair complexity, and integrated electronics can raise rates. Shop insurer quotes for the specific trim and safety package to see the difference.
Maintenance and repair costs tend to be lower on simpler base trims with non-turbo engines and fewer high-tech features. Warranty coverage from manufacturers can shift early ownership costs; many brands offer similar limited and powertrain warranty structures that reduce first few years’ expense compared with used alternatives.
How dealer incentives and availability affect real cost
Manufacturer rebates, financing offers, and dealer discounts change on-road cost more than base MSRP in many markets. Incentives are cyclical and vary by region and monthly sales targets. Fleet sales and lease returns also influence dealer inventory levels; when supply is abundant, incentives widen and the effective purchase price narrows.
Observed norms: models that survive multiple model-year refreshes with slow retail demand often see larger incentives; newly redesigned entry-level models typically have smaller or no incentives until production steadies.
Comparing new versus used entry-level SUVs
Buying used reduces upfront cash but introduces variability in condition, mileage, and remaining warranty. Depreciation is steepest in the first few years; that creates opportunities to acquire a lightly used, well-equipped model at a lower outlay than buying new base trim. Certified pre-owned programs add a warranty premium but reduce uncertainty.
For price-sensitive buyers, a systematic comparison should include the adjusted purchase price, remaining or added warranty coverage, expected maintenance schedule, and the model’s known reliability profile from verified reviews and owner reports.

Trade-offs and practical constraints
Choosing the lowest-priced new SUV means accepting compromises in space, power, and standard equipment. Accessibility factors—such as door sill height, cargo opening size, and controls usable by drivers with limited mobility—vary across models and trims; some base versions omit adaptive options that improve accessibility. Geographical constraints matter: harsh winter climates may push buyers toward all-wheel-drive variants, which raise purchase and fuel costs compared with front-wheel-drive base models. Finally, dealer inventory and regional incentives constrain availability; a trim that is the least expensive on paper may be scarce in some areas, shifting the effective price upward.
